Output aabf3100cea5229a20ca128c12771fdd4106cbfd194e676154017ea42858edb5:4

value
3950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fcdd654f81f59c272a0455ab1eee2012bad059a OP_EQUALVERIFY OP_CHECKSIG
address
1JVAeTm1WnRpw25b9FKRe2aDekWHtpGcoc
transaction
aabf3100cea5229a20ca128c12771fdd4106cbfd194e676154017ea42858edb5
spent
true